Avamar — o status de implementação do plug-in do Dell EMC Avamar é exibido como com falha no vSphere Client

Summary: O status de implementação do plug-in do Dell EMC Avamar é exibido como com falha no vSphere Client

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Symptoms

No menu do Avamar, AUI > Administration > System > VMware Plugin, o plug-in do VMware é mostrado como registrado e a versão corresponde à versão do Avamar Server. 

aui-plugin-registered.png


No entanto, no vSphere Client, o plug-in do Avamar não é exibido na tela Home > Menu. 

faltando o plug-in


No menu vSphere Client Administration > Solutions > Client Plug-Ins, vemos que a implementação falhou.

Implementação com falha

No menu vSphere Client Administration > Solutions > Client Plug-Ins, vemos que a implementação falhou devido à exceção de segurança do Java.  
Error downloading plug-in. Make sure that the URL is reachable and the registered thumbprint is correct. s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target sun.security.provider.certpath.SunCertPathBuilder.build(SunCertPathBuilder.java:141)
 
 
 
 
 
 

Cause

No vCenter Server, os logs HTML5 do vSphere Client mostram a seguinte mensagem: "Server certificate chain is not trusted and thumbprint doesn't match."   

/var/log/vmware/vsphere-ui/logs/vsphere_client_virgo.log:
[2021-03-22T18:39:59.381Z] [INFO ] vc-extensionmanager-pool-207 70000151 100020 200002 com.vmware.vise.vim.extension.VcExtensionManager Downloading plugin package from https://ave194.example.lab/mc/lib/aui.zip (no proxy defined) [2021-03-22T18:39:59.403Z] [ERROR] vc-extensionmanager-pool-207 70000151 100020 200002 com.vmware.vise.vim.extension.PluginStatusTaskManager DOWNLOAD_FAILED: Error downloading plugin package com.dell.emc.avamar:19.4.116 from https://ave194.example.lab/mc/lib/aui.zip. Reason: Download error. Make sure that the URL is reachable and the thumbprint is correct. javax.net.ssl.SSLHandshakeException: com.vmware.vim.vmomi.client.exception.VlsiCertificateException: Server certificate chain is not trusted and thumbprint doesn't match 

Esse erro está incitando o download do pacote "aui.zip" do avamar.example.lab que foi abortado devido a um erro de disparidade de impressão digital do certificado. 

O software vSphere Client no vCenter NÃO fará download de um pacote de client se o certificado remoto do Avamar Server não corresponder à impressão digital do certificado remoto do plug-in registrado. 

1. Para visualizar a lista de extensões e a configuração registrada do vCenter a partir de um login do navegador da Web na página do navegador de objetos gerenciados pelo vCenter:  (o nome de usuário e a senha do administrador são obrigatórios) 
https://vcenter.example.com/mob/?moid=ExtensionManager&doPath=extensionList

2. Pesquise nesta página o plug-in do Dell EMC Avamar:   e analise a seção "servidor" dessa extensão.  Deve ser parecido com este exemplo: 
 
NOME TIPO VALOR
server ExtensionServerInfo[]
NOME TIPO VALOR
empresa string "Dell EMC"
descrição Descrição
NOME TIPO VALOR
identificação string "aui"
resumo string "Dell EMC Avamar Plugin"
serverThumbprint string "40:79:74:0E:5E:A8:75:F0:9B:1E:59:70:4A:DA:27:A1:E5:9E:61:68"
tipo string "HTTP"
url string "https://ave194.example.lab/mc/lib/aui.zip"


3.  Para comparar o "serverThumbprint" com a configuração atual do Avamar Server, execute o seguinte comando na sessão SSH do vCenter Server.  Esse comando fará uma conexão HTTPS com o Avamar e obterá a impressão digital SSL.  
root@vc6-avamar [ ~ ]# keytool -printcert -sslserver ave194.example.lab:443 -rfc | openssl x509 -fingerprint -noout SHA1 Fingerprint=65:E2:B0:FD:2C:F4:6C:B5:C8:57:08:D0:B9:A6:61:EE:4D:84:48:6E 

Neste exemplo, a impressão digital 40:79:74:0E:5E:A8:75:F0:9B:1E:59:70:4A:DA:27:A1:E5:9E:61:68 NÃO corresponde com  65:E2:B0:FD:2C:F4:6C:B5:C8:57:08:D0:B9:A6:61:EE:4D:84:48:6E

Resolution

Solução nº 1 (Registrar novamente a extensão) 
1. No menu do Avamar, AUI > Administration > System > VMware Plugin, selecione o vCenter e escolha a ação Unregister. 

Escolha Unregister


2. Verifique se o navegador de objetos gerenciados pelo vCenter para ver se a extensão "com.dell.emc.avamar" não existe mais.
https://vcenter.example.com/mob/?moid=ExtensionManager&doPath=extensionList

Se ainda estiver presente, vá para esta página e informe a chave:   com.dell.emc.avamar e clique em "Invoke method".  
https://vcenter.example.lab/mob/?moid=ExtensionManager&method=unregisterExtension


3.  No menu do Avamar, AUI > Administration > System > VMware Plugin, selecione o vCenter e escolha Action Register.     

4.  Verifique o navegador de objetos gerenciados pelo vCenter para ver se a extensão "com.dell.emc.avamar" serverThumbprint foi AGORA readicionada. .  
https://vcenter.example.com/mob/?moid=ExtensionManager&doPath=extensionList

5.  Faça logout e login novamente para verificar se o plug-in já está instalado

NOTA: SE o serverThumbprint ainda estiver incorreto, isso pode indicar um roteador NAT entre o vCenter e o Avamar ou um problema com o software Avamar.     

Entre em contato com o suporte Dell EMC e consulte a KB 000184447 se não houver NAT presente ou se o problema exigir uma investigação mais detalhada.  


OU
Solução n.º 2 Instalar o plug-in manualmente.   (requer acesso root ao vCenter)

1. Acesse o SSH no vCenter Server e execute os seguintes comandos para fazer download do aui.zip e colocar no local do vCenter Server apropriado com as permissões corretas.   
cd /etc/vmware/vsphere-ui/vc-packages/vsphere-client-serenity/ mkdir com.dell.emc.avamar-19.4.116 cd com.dell.emc.avamar-19.4.116 wget  --no-check-certificate  https://ave194.example.lab/mc/lib/aui.zip  unzip aui.zip   chown -R vsphere-ui:users ../com.dell.emc.avamar-19.4.116
NOTA: substitua "19.4.116" pela versão atual do plug-in e "ave194.example.lab" pelo nome do Avamar Server.  

2. Faça logout e login novamente para verificar se o plug-in AGORA está instalado

refresh mostra o plug-in


3.  Depois de clicar em "Refresh Browser", o plug-in ficará visível no menu Home:

O plug-in da Dell aparece

Affected Products

Avamar

Products

Avamar Client for VMware
Article Properties
Article Number: 000184447
Article Type: Solution
Last Modified: 11 Aug 2022
Version:  5
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.